The Marshall County Planning Commission on June 26 approved the appointment of Brandon Calhoun as an alternate member of the Board of Zoning Appeals (BZA) and administered the oath of office during the meeting.
A commissioner made a motion to appoint Brandon Calhoun; the motion was seconded and carried. After the vote, Calhoun repeated the oath of office aloud as read by a staff member: "I solemnly swear that I will support the Constitution of the United States of America and the Constitution of the State of Indiana. I will faithfully execute the duties of my office as a member of this governing body." The commission congratulated Calhoun and directed staff to complete any necessary paperwork.
Staff later noted the need to finalize Calhoun’s paperwork and sign documents; commissioners confirmed public administration of the oath was required and conducted the oath at the meeting.
